Toss out the old backbreaker – it’s time for video games.
Toxic chemicals leak into a lake and only you — a doctor, environmental scientist or government official — can stop it. Think this is just a game? Actually, it’s a science lesson.
Taking some cues from computer experts, educators are considering what science textbooks should look like a decade from now. And it looks like the cumbersome tomes that generations of students have had to lug around might soon be getting a high-tech upgrade.
